13 On August 19, 2025, the Court screened Plaintiff Donell Guidry’s complaint and filed an 14 || order of dismissal with leave to amend. ECF No.7. The order warned Guidry that the case may 3 15 || be dismissed if he failed to file an amended complaint within 28 days. Jd. at 6. Guidry’s deadline a 16 || has now passed, and the Court has not received an amended complaint, request for extension of 3 17 || time, or any other communication from Guidry. Given that Guidry failed to file an amended 18 complaint, the matter is DISMISSED WITHOUT PREJUDICE. See WMX Techs. v. Miller, 19 104 F.3d 1133, 1136 (9th Cir. 1997) (holding that further action by district court is necessary 20 || where plaintiff fails to amend after dismissal with leave to amend).
